As far as I’m aware, this is the most sensitive cyanotype formula on the internet, and is just about usable for in-camera photography (ISO 0.0001): Sensitizer:(by mass) 0.05Ferric ammonium citrate 0.1Oxalic acid 0.85Water Developer:(by mass) 0.05Potassium Ferricyanide 0.01Citric acid 0.94Water The sensitizer solution must be protected from blue and UV light.
